_
Barracuda, Inc.
The company’s publishing division, Hammerhead Entertainment, publishes adventure games and lifestyle titles for the Windows and Macintosh personal computer platforms.
http://www.barracuda-gssm.com/
From: Developers & Publishers
Hits: 41
Date: 12-31-209
Votes: 0
Rating: 0.00 |
_ |
Comments: There are currently no comments available. |
_ |
|